Emirate Suspends Sule Lamido’s Son As District Head

The Dutse emirate in Jigawa on Tuesday suspended Alhaji Mustapha Lamido, the District Head of Bamaina in Birninkudu Local Government, who is also the son of former Gov. Sule Lamido. The letter quoted the Secretary Of The Emirate Council, Alhaji Yunusa Garba, as saying that the suspension was in a response to the State Government’s directive to suspend the District Head because of his ongoing trial in court with Economic and Financial Crime Commission (EFCC). Secretary to the State Government, Alhaji Abdulkadir Fanini, told newsmen that Lamido’s son was suspended along with the District Head of Kiyawa, Alhaji Aminu Wada, for the same offence.
